Beginner’s Guide to Perfecting Zumba Moves

Starting Zumba can be an exhilarating experience, but beginners often find themselves struggling to master the basic moves. To help you along your journey, it’s essential to embrace not just enthusiasm but also practice and patience. Begin by watching professional Zumba workouts, ideally with a certified instructor who can demonstrate proper form. Try to focus on key foot patterns and coordination before moving on to intricate steps. Zumba is all about rhythm, so learning to listen to the music will enhance your movements. Remember, it’s important to choose songs you love because this will motivate you to keep dancing. Engaging in Zumba classes can also build your confidence. Being in a group of enthusiasts creates a motivating atmosphere and reinforces learning. Don’t hesitate to participate actively. You should also give yourself time to improve without feeling discouraged. Consistent practice each week will lead to noticeable progress as your body adapts to the movements. Always hydrate before and after your sessions to really keep your energy levels high and stay safe. This way, you can help yourself grow in your Zumba fitness journey and enjoy the process.

Understanding Key Zumba Moves

As you set foot into the Zumba world, it’s essential to familiarize yourself with the foundational moves. Begin with the basic step, which forms the heartbeat of Zumba. This foundational movement will help you ease into more complex routines. Pay attention to the salsa, merengue, cumbia, and reggaeton steps, as these are crucial in most Zumba classes. Ensure you’re comfortable with transitioning from one step to another. Mastering each move individually will allow you to flow naturally from one to the next. Another important tip is to maintain a slight bend in your knees and keep your core engaged. This posture not only protects your joints but also facilitates greater agility. Incorporating arm movements alongside footwork creates an integrated workout that maximizes calorie burn and enhances coordination. Don’t forget to smile; Zumba is meant to be fun, and your expression can inspire those around you! Watching tutorial videos online can be immensely helpful, allowing for practice sessions at your convenience. Always take time to celebrate your milestones, no matter how small they seem.

Another vital aspect of Zumba is understanding your body and recognizing its limitations. As always, listen to your body; if something feels wrong, it’s perfectly acceptable to take a break. Being cautious helps prevent injuries and ensures long-term success in your fitness journey. Focus on your breathing patterns and understand when to push yourself and when to ease off. Effective breathing can significantly enhance your stamina. Maintain a steady pace to promote endurance, gradually increasing your intensity levels as you become more comfortable with the moves. Regular participants should aim to include a few high-intensity intervals during their dances. This will challenge your cardiovascular system and improve your fitness level over time. Also, flexibility plays a significant role in mastering Zumba. Incorporate gentle stretches before and after workouts to soften your muscles and avoid strain. Engaging in these practices will not only make your sessions more effective but also make them enjoyable. Connect also with other Zumba enthusiasts, as sharing experiences can help keep motivation levels high when facing challenges together.

Finding the Right Zumba Class

Choosing the right Zumba class can make a significant difference in your experience. Look for classes led by certified instructors who specialize in Zumba. This ensures that you receive guidance from someone well-versed in the moves and safety standards. Online platforms also showcase numerous classes, providing opportunities to learn at home or in more familiar environments. Check for class schedules that fit your availability. Remember that consistency is key; attending classes regularly helps reinforce learning. Before joining a new class, consider attending a trial session to see if the instructor’s style suits you. Some instructors favor a more upbeat format, while others may use a more traditional approach. Try to discover a welcoming atmosphere that encourages participation and learning at your comfort level. Pay attention to the types of music used in the classes, as this also influences the energy within the room. Ultimately, enjoying the process will keep you motivated to attend and keep improving. Don’t be afraid to make friends within the class; camaraderie often leads to a more engaging and enjoyable experience.

Wearing the right shoes and clothing is critical for an enjoyable Zumba experience. Ensure that you invest in a good pair of athletic shoes with adequate cushioning and support. Dance-oriented shoes are often preferred as they permit swift movements and turns without holding back your performance. Your clothing should be breathable and flexible; opt for moisture-wicking fabrics that facilitate maximum comfort and help regulate body temperature during vigorous activities. Avoid hard-soled shoes, as they can lead to slips and falls, potentially causing injuries. Moreover, layered clothing can accommodate your body temperature changes during Zumba sessions. A lightweight tank top or a fitted t-shirt together with capris or leggings can strike the perfect balance between style and comfort. Most importantly, feel confident in your outfit—this can boost your morale and enhance your enjoyment during classes. Alongside comfort and style, consider wearing accessories like sweatbands to keep hair out of your face during workouts, helping you stay focused on mastering your moves. Dressing appropriately not only keeps your mind clear but also keeps you motivated to keep returning.

Establishing a Regular Practice Routine

Establishing a regular practice routine for Zumba is essential for improvement and enjoyment. Consistency will help develop muscle memory and coordination, leading to greater confidence in your moves. Set aside time each week dedicated to Zumba, ideally 2-3 times, gradually increasing the duration as your stamina builds. Mixing in various styles and songs during your practice sessions keeps things fresh. You can even use playful dance apps for additional inspiration, and these can be a fun way to engage with the music further. Remember that your practice doesn’t always have to occur in a formal setting; dancing in your living room can enhance comfort and allow you to let loose. Capture your progress by filming yourself, as this can reveal areas needing improvement. Collaborate with a fellow Zumba enthusiast to motivate each other and even host practice sessions together. Aim to incorporate warm-ups and cool-downs into your routine for injury prevention and recovery. These steps will make your Zumba journey enjoyable, cultivating both fitness benefits and friendships through shared experiences.

Finally, tracking your progress is crucial for a motivating Zumba journey. You can maintain a journal or use mobile apps designed for fitness tracking. Documenting your workouts can help ascertain improvements in coordination and endurance over time. You might also want to record the number of classes attended each month. Tracking goals can empower you to push boundaries and maintain focus. Setting measurable milestones can provide a sense of accomplishment. For example, aim to learn a specific routine or decrease your completion time of dances for trackable metrics. Additionally, experimenting with different dance styles within Zumba can help identify your favorites and enhance your skills faster. Share your milestones with friends or family for accountability and cheerleading. Remember, it’s a journey; celebrate small victories along the way to keep motivation levels high. Engaging with the Zumba community online through forums or social media can lead to camaraderie and tips from fellow participants. By embracing this journey with enthusiasm, commitment, and enjoyment, you’ll undoubtedly find success and happiness in your Zumba practice.
